The God of Yahushua
Those who believe in the doctrine of the Trinity say that a denial of an eternally preexistent “God the Son” diminishes Yahushua by stripping him of divinity. But one can reject the doctrine of the Trinity and yet still affirm Christ’s “divine nature” by pointing to his unique origin as Son of Yahuwah.

The Prologue to John’s Gospel
The article goes in some depth into John’s prologue. We think you will find it helpful in your explanation of what John really intended when he spoke of the word, not the “Word,” as if the Word meant the Son in John 1:1. The Son is what the word became (v. 14), not one to one equivalent to the word. The Son came into existence when the word was made flesh. This will harmonize John beautifully with Matthew’s and Luke’s view of how the Son began to exist.
